Abstract

The aims of this research was to analyze effect of learning using the outdoor activity method on students' science learning activities and outcomes in the matter of energy and its changes. This learning experiment has a one group pretest-posttest design through a quantitative approach using statistical data analysis obtained from 21 fourth grade students at SDN 18 Sadan who were sampled. Data was collected using tests for student learning outcomes, while student activity during learning was measured using questionnaires and observations. Based on the numbers obtained, the average score of student learning activities is 45.05 and is in the high category. Based on observations obtained in general 85.5% are active when learning. Based on the analysis of learning outcomes data with the t test, the sig value was obtained. 0.000 which leads to the conclusion that the outdoor activity method has an influence on the activities and learning outcomes of science students in class IV SD Negeri 18 Sadan.
